What Is Myrothamnus Flabellifolia Callus Culture Extract?

Myrothamnus Flabellifolia Callus Culture Extract is derived from cultured plant cells of Myrothamnus flabellifolia, a resilient African plant known for its ability to survive extreme drought. The extract is produced through biotechnological cultivation rather than harvested directly from the plant, making it a renewable source of bioactive compounds.

In skincare formulations, this ingredient functions as an antioxidant, humectant, and conditioning agent. It works to protect skin from environmental stressors, help retain moisture, and improve the feel and appearance of skin.

How It Works

The extract contains bioactive compounds that neutralise free radicals—unstable molecules that can contribute to premature skin ageing and irritation. By reducing oxidative stress, these compounds help protect skin cells from damage.

As a humectant, the ingredient draws moisture into the skin and helps lock it in, which can improve hydration and skin suppleness. Its conditioning properties also help smooth and soften the skin surface, contributing to a more refined appearance.

Clinical Evidence & References

Research specifically on Myrothamnus Flabellifolia Callus Culture Extract in skincare is limited. The ingredient is included in formulations based on the known antioxidant and hydrating properties of plant cell extracts and the plant's traditional use in skincare.

General evidence supports the role of antioxidants and humectants in skincare routines for protection and hydration, though individual results may vary depending on formulation, concentration, and skin type.
